Conventional Loans
Conventional loans are ideal for buyers with strong credit profiles and stable income. These loans are not backed by the government and typically require a minimum down payment of 3% for first-time homebuyers. In Kendalia, where home prices can vary, conventional loans offer flexibility with loan amounts up to $548,250 in most Texas counties. Eligibility criteria include a credit score of at least 620, a debt-to-income (DTI) ratio under 45%, and proof of stable employment. FHA Loans
FHA loans, insured by the Federal Housing Administration, are popular among first-time homebuyers in Kendalia due to their lower down payment requirements of just 3.5%. These loans are especially beneficial for those with credit scores as low as 580, making homeownership more accessible in rural Texas areas like Kendalia. Eligibility includes a minimum credit score of 580 (or 500 with a 10% down payment), steady income verification, and the property must meet FHA appraisal standards. VA Loans
For eligible veterans, active-duty service members, and their spouses in Kendalia, VA loans provide excellent benefits with no down payment required and no private mortgage insurance (PMI). These government-backed loans offer competitive rates and easier qualification. Key eligibility criteria include a Certificate of Eligibility (COE) from the VA, a credit score typically starting at 620, and no specific DTI limit but generally under 41%. Credit Score Guidelines
A strong credit score is essential for favorable loan terms. Most lenders, including those offering purchase loans, require a minimum FICO score of 620 for conventional loans. For FHA loans popular among first-time buyers, a score of 580 or higher qualifies with a 3.5% down payment, while scores between 500-579 may need 10% down. Income Verification
Lenders verify stable income to ensure repayment ability. You'll need to provide recent pay stubs (last 30 days), W-2 forms (past two years), and tax returns if self-employed. For salaried workers, employment verification from your employer is standard. In Texas, programs like the Texas Homebuyer Program through TDHCA support low- to moderate-income buyers, with limits based on area median income (AMI)—for Kendall County, this often caps at 80-115% of AMI depending on household size. Down Payment Options
Down payment requirements vary by loan type. Conventional loans typically need 3-5% down, while FHA allows 3.5%, VA offers 0% for eligible veterans, and USDA provides 0% for rural properties—relevant for parts of Kendalia. Texas-specific assistance, such as TSAHC's down payment grants (up to 5% of the loan amount as forgivable aid), can cover costs for first-time buyers.
